Output 680b313ab609028faed6c68439a0f92aae921b242a4de25d3f2ff303974ef60f:1

value
39889199
script pubkey
OP_0 OP_PUSHBYTES_20 5539b0dc118b6b5a1747f8692b7039494cd51a39
address
bc1q25umphq33d445968lp5jkupef9xd2x3ecwcw9v
transaction
680b313ab609028faed6c68439a0f92aae921b242a4de25d3f2ff303974ef60f
spent
true